The United States Forest Service (FS) Northern Region (R1) and the Bureau of Land Management (BLM) Missoula Field Office need to obtain high quality tree planting, shrub/native planting, and associated services to ensure maximum stock survival and achieve prompt reforestation on site-specific lands administered within their boundaries. Services are needed on tree improvement areas (e.g., seed orchards, clone banks, genetic test sites, etc.) or lands that have been disturbed through fire, insect or diseases, harvest, or from other causes and where land and resource management plans indicate forested cover is desired.

The Forest Service, specifically the USDA-FS, CSA Intermountain 3 office, is managing this requirement under solicitation number 1240LN26Q0002. This procurement is a total SBA Small Business Administration set-aside classified under NAICS code 115310, Support Activities for Forestry, and PSC code F005, Natural Resources/Conservation- Forest Tree Planting. Performance takes place at various locations within the United States administered by the participating agencies.
The response deadline for this combined synopsis/solicitation is January 16, 2026. The procurement record includes two PDF attachments: the original solicitation posted on December 12, 2025, and Amendment 0001 posted on January 9, 2026.
